Located in southwest Utah, Zion National Park is a short drive from downtown St. George, welcoming millions of visitors from all over the world annually. The canyons and sandstone cliffs of this park are most notable for their distinctive red and pink colors. A running freshwater stream filled with endangered fish species follows the garden footpath for over a thousand feet. To add to the activity and excitement at this garden, an exhibit of 200 million-year-old dinosaur tracks discovered on site can be seen at the Red Hills Desert Garden.

The rich history of Saint George is best learned with a visit to the St. George Temple grounds in the downtown area. This temple is architecturally beautiful with a fine white exterior that is lit up at night to be spotted from miles away. The surrounding landscape is maintained to perfection and contributes greatly to the building’s facade. Inside the walls of this cultural gem is a learning center and educational tour that dives into the eye-opening religious foundations of St. George.
Pioneer Park is the most central nature preserve and park at St. George for jetsetters, and even those making a pitstop on their drive into Las Vegas. Known locally as the Dixie Rocks, Pioneer Park is a fan favorite for locals and tourists of all ages. Trails of varying difficulty guide hikers and bikers alike, through the slot canyons on St. George. After trekking miles of sand trails and mountains, wind down and enjoy the sunset at designated picnic areas throughout the park.
